Omega Labyrinth Life Heading to PC Next Month

D3 Publisher has announced a PC release for Omega Labyrinth Life.

Previously available for the Nintendo Switch (with an edited version on PlayStation 4) the Dungeon crawling RPG will now make its way to PC via Steam next month on December 10th.
